At the System Level

Push notifications also require permission at the iOS system level. If you have denied notification permission for High IQ entirely, no notifications will be delivered regardless of in-app settings.
1

Open iOS Settings

Go to Settings on your iPhone.
2

Find High IQ

Scroll down to High IQ in the app list, or search for it at the top.
3

Tap Notifications

Tap Notifications to see the system-level notification settings.
4

Configure Permissions

Ensure Allow Notifications is turned on. You can also configure:
  • Lock Screen — Show on the lock screen
  • Notification Center — Show in the notification pull-down
  • Banners — Show banner alerts at the top of the screen
  • Sounds — Play a sound when a notification arrives
  • Badges — Show the red badge count on the app icon
If you are not receiving notifications you expect, always check the iOS Settings first. The most common cause is system-level permissions being turned off.

Notification Details

Stash Alerts

Stash alerts help you stay on top of your cannabis inventory:
  • Low Stock Warning — Triggered when a stash item drops below a configurable threshold
  • Restock Reminder — Based on your consumption velocity (tracked in Stats), High IQ predicts when you will run out and reminds you in advance
  • Expiration Notice — If you have entered an expiration date for a product, you will be notified before it expires
Restock predictions improve over time as High IQ learns your consumption patterns. The more sessions you log, the more accurate the predictions become.

Reports

Report notifications let you know when AI-generated content is ready:
  • Report Complete — Sent when a streaming report finishes generating
  • New Insights — Sent when High IQ identifies a noteworthy pattern in your data (e.g., a spending trend or preferred terpene)

Quiet Hours

High IQ respects your time by not sending notifications during late night hours:
  • Default quiet hours: 10:00 PM - 8:00 AM (local time)
  • Notifications generated during quiet hours are delivered when quiet hours end
  • Critical system notifications (e.g., security alerts) may override quiet hours
Quiet hours are based on your device’s local time zone setting. If you travel across time zones, the hours adjust automatically.

Troubleshooting

  1. Check iOS Settings > High IQ > Notifications — make sure Allow Notifications is on
  2. Check the in-app notification preferences — make sure the relevant categories are enabled
  3. Check if Focus or Do Not Disturb mode is active on your device
  4. Make sure you have a stable internet connection — notifications require connectivity
  5. Try signing out and signing back in to refresh the notification token
Go to Profile > Notifications and turn off categories you do not need. Recommendations and achievements are the most frequent categories; turning these off significantly reduces notification volume.
Push notification delivery is handled by Apple’s Push Notification Service (APNs). Minor delays (a few seconds to a few minutes) are normal. Extended delays may be caused by poor connectivity, Low Power Mode, or iOS background app restrictions.
The red badge count on the app icon may occasionally become out of sync. Opening the app clears and recalculates the badge count. If it persists, try force-quitting and reopening the app.
